Classes and Schedules:

Both the Studioware Basic/Free and Premium Editions allow for unlimited classes. Studioware is unique in that a class only needs to be created once. After the class is created, it can be scheduled multiple times. The class can be scheduled at different locations, with different instructors, and different dates/times, each with it's own set of enrollment. Studioware automatically tracks your class enrollment and waiting lists.

Tuition Items and Payment Schedules

Studioware allows you to define multiple tuition items for any class, each with their own payment schedule. For example, suppose you have a class where the students are required to purchase a book and pay the tuition (the book must be purchased at the time of enrollment, 25% of the tuition is due at enrollment, and 25% more of the tuition is due every 2 weeks until the tuition is paid in full). Studioware has the flexibility to set-up complicated payment schedules! Studioware does all the work for you. Simply enroll students in scheduled classes and Studioware will post the Tuition Items to the student accounts according to the Payment Schedules.

Online Enrollment

Online enrollment saves you time and money! The time you save by implementing online enrollment pays for the cost of the Premium Edition of Studioware! After you have configured online enrollment in your Studioware account, it's simply a matter of copying and pasting a web link to your Studio's website. Students and Families can enroll in classes directly from your website. You can even send the online enrollment link in emails to your students and families.

Online enrollment works by prompting your students and families for their email accounts. If the email account is found, Studioware will prompt the student/family to create an account (or enter a password) to access the online enrollment services. If the email account is not found, Studioware requires the student/family to register. Once the student/family has access to the online enrollment services, they can browse classes, class schedules, and enroll in classes.
